Possible Causes of Water Damage in Melrose
Water damage in homes and businesses can occur due to a variety of unexpected incidents. Common causes include burst pipes, leaking appliances, and heavy rainfall that overwhelms drainage systems. When pipes freeze and burst during cold winter months, water floods into walls and flooring, causing significant damage.
Another frequent source of water intrusion involves roof leaks and plumbing failures. Poor insulation, clogged gutters, or damaged roofing materials can allow water to seep into structures, leading to mold growth and structural compromises. Understanding these potential causes helps property owners act swiftly to minimize damage and preserve their property’s integrity.
How We Can Fix Water Damage in Melrose
Our team begins with a thorough assessment of the affected areas to identify the extent of water infiltration. Using advanced moisture detection tools, we locate hidden areas of damage to ensure complete restoration. Once assessed, we prioritize water extraction to prevent further settling and mold growth.
Next, we focus on drying and dehumidification. Our experts utilize high-grade industrial equipment, including industrial fans and dehumidifiers, to thoroughly dry the affected surfaces and airspaces. This step is crucial to stop mold spores from developing and to stabilize the environment.
Finally, we perform precise cleaning, sanitization, and repairs tailored to the specific damages. Whether it involves replacing drywall, hardwood flooring, or insulating materials, our team ensures your property looks and functions like new. Will water damage lead to mold growth?
Yes, if moisture is not properly removed, mold can develop within 48-72 hours. Our team emphasizes thorough drying, disinfecting, and mold prevention to protect your health and property’s structural integrity.
How can I prevent water damage in the future?
Regular maintenance of plumbing systems, inspection of roofs and gutters, and prompt repairs to leaks are essential preventive measures. Our experts also offer guidance on proper insulation and drainage improvements to safeguard your property from future incidents.
